With the continuous development of communication technology, the pace of Tripleplay has become more and more close. The integration of the telecommunicationnetwork, broadcasting network and internet, can not only reduce the cost ofinfrastructure and maintenance, but also share a variety of media elements from threenetworks and derived rich value-added services form it, such as VOIP, TV chat,interactive games, etc, these services will bring new vitality to the market. The ultimateforms of network convergence is the convergence of business from different terminalunit, as the typical business of terminals interaction, IPTV is necessarily the best way topractice the fusion concept, in addition, the most intuitive way to fuse business is tomake the seamless terminal screen, for the reason, the research for Inter-Device videomobility became the important entry point in the triple play.According to the business requirements of the IPTV in a certain environment, thedevelopment platform, based on LAMP technology (Linux, Apache, MySQL, PHP),was used to realize the functional requirements. The system regarded Linux as operationsystem, and regarded Apache as Web server to provide network service, and regardedMySQL database as the memory system of critical information, at the same time, I usedPHP Programming language as the interaction tool between the system and database. Inorder to adapt the operational habits of the users, the system regarded Browser/Server asoperational mode of users. Apart from this, the video play embedded in the web page byexternal plug-in, Video-On-Demand and live broadcast business were realized by Helixand VLC video server according to the business characteristic.In this paper, the IPTV system is designed as the distributed architecture; it couldmake a reasonable split between the program and data according to the business needsof the system, and then regard them as separate functional entities to arrange among thedifferent servers, it could make the distribution of resources more reasonable, andeffectively reduce the system delay. Furthermore, the system realizes the load balancingin the video servers according to the ability to play and specific business environment. The system was mainly aimed at local area network, such as university, community,government, company. According to the existing resources, the system was not onlygenerated faster by using as minimum investment as possible, but also it has a goodscalability, maintainability, security, and provide a more efficient solution forenterprise information constructions.
